1. How CBD Cream Helps with Inflammation

  1. Anti-Inflammatory Properties:
  • Cannabinoid Action: CBD (cannabidiol) has been shown to have strong anti-inflammatory properties. It interacts with the body’s endocannabinoid system (ECS), particularly the CB2 receptors, which play a key role in regulating immune system responses and inflammation. When applied topically, CBD may help reduce inflammation in the targeted area.
  • Reduction in Cytokine Production: Studies suggest that CBD can reduce the production of pro-inflammatory cytokines, which are signaling proteins that contribute to the inflammatory process. By modulating these, CBD may help reduce overall inflammation.
  1. Localized Relief:
  • Targeted Treatment: Since CBD cream is applied directly to the skin, it can provide targeted relief for specific areas of the body that are inflamed, such as sore muscles, stiff joints, or areas with localized inflammation due to conditions like arthritis or tendinitis. The cream absorbs into the skin, and the cannabinoids interact with local receptors, potentially reducing inflammation in that area.
  • Direct Action on Affected Tissues: Topical CBD cream can directly affect the tissues where inflammation is occurring, which may be especially helpful for conditions like muscle soreness or joint inflammation.
  1. Pain Relief:
  • Pain and Inflammation Connection: Inflammation and pain often go hand in hand. By reducing inflammation, CBD cream may also help alleviate pain associated with that inflammation. Many people with conditions like arthritis or sports injuries use CBD cream as a natural alternative to over-the-counter pain relievers or prescription medications.
  • Neuropathic Pain: For people experiencing neuropathic pain (pain caused by nerve damage), CBD has shown promise in helping to reduce discomfort, which may be beneficial for inflammatory nerve conditions.
  1. Non-Psychoactive:
  • No “High”: Unlike THC, CBD is non-psychoactive, meaning it won’t cause any “high” or impairment. This makes it an appealing option for those who need relief from inflammation but don’t want the psychoactive effects that come with THC-containing products.
  1. Skin Health:
  • Soothing and Moisturizing: CBD cream is often combined with other skin-nourishing ingredients such as aloe vera, coconut oil, or shea butter, which can help moisturize and soothe dry, irritated skin. This makes it a good option for conditions like eczema or psoriasis, where inflammation is coupled with skin discomfort.

2. Potential Benefits of CBD Cream for Inflammation

  • Arthritis: Many people with arthritis, especially osteoarthritis and rheumatoid arthritis, use CBD cream to relieve joint inflammation, stiffness, and pain. Applying the cream directly to affected joints can provide localized relief without the side effects of oral medications.
  • Muscle Pain and Soreness: CBD cream can help reduce inflammation and discomfort from muscle strains, sprains, or general soreness. It is often used by athletes or individuals who engage in intense physical activity.
  • Inflammatory Skin Conditions: Conditions like eczema, psoriasis, or dermatitis that involve chronic inflammation of the skin can benefit from CBD’s anti-inflammatory properties, helping to calm irritation and reduce redness.
  • Back Pain: CBD cream can also be used for managing back pain, particularly if it’s related to muscle inflammation or localized injury. Applying it directly to the skin over the painful area may help with both pain and stiffness.

3. How to Use CBD Cream for Inflammation

  • Clean the Affected Area: Before applying CBD cream, clean the area to ensure that it absorbs effectively.
  • Apply Generously: Apply a generous amount of cream directly to the inflamed area. Massage it into the skin gently for better absorption.
  • Reapply as Needed: Depending on the severity of the inflammation, you may need to apply the cream several times a day. Many people find relief after consistent use.

4. Safety and Considerations

  • Skin Sensitivity: Most CBD creams are gentle on the skin, but it’s important to check for any skin irritation, especially if you have sensitive skin or are using it on broken skin. Always do a patch test before using it on larger areas.
  • Quality of Product: Not all CBD creams are created equal. Make sure to buy products from reputable brands that use third-party lab testing to ensure quality, purity, and proper dosing. Look for creams that clearly list the CBD content and are free from harmful additives.
  • Consult with a Doctor: If you have a medical condition, such as arthritis, or are using CBD for inflammation, it’s always a good idea to talk to a healthcare provider, especially if you’re already taking other medications.
